  1. associative property: states that you can group addends or factors differently and still get the same answer
  2. attribution: characteristic
  3. commutative property: states that when the order of two factors or addends is changed; the product or sum is still the same
  4. distributive property: states that numbers can be broken into smaller numbers for calculating
  5. dividend: the number being divided by another number
  6. divisor: the number that another number is being divided by
  7. estimate: to find an answer that's close to the exact amount
  8. factor: a number that is multiplied by another number to find a product
  9. identity property: states that when you multiply one by any number, the answer is that number
  10. product: the answer to a multiplication problem
  11. quotient: the number that results from dividing (answer)
  12. reasonable: not extreme
  13. zero property: states that the product of 0 and any number is 0
